COOPERATIVE VERSUS INDIVIDUAL APPROACHES TO TREATMENT OF CONTAMINATED GROUNDWATER BY RURAL RESIDENTS IN THE NORTHEAST AgEcon
Klinko, Deborah K.; Abdalla, Charles W..
Point-of-use/point-of-entry treatment can provide an affordable means for rural residents on private wells to remedy groundwater contamination. Cooperation among homeowners was hypothesized to be a means of further reducing treatment costs due to quantity discounts and avoidance of dealer mark-ups. Data obtained through a mail survey of water treatment firms was used to test this hypothesis. Individual and group purchase, installation and maintenance costs and manufacturer and dealer costs were compared using analysis of variance. Results indicate a cooperative treatment approach may provide benefits due to quantity discounts but little potential exists for savings via direct manufacturer purchase.

POLITICS AND MARKETS IN THE ARTICULATION OF PREFERENCES FOR ATTRIBUTES OF THE RAPIDLY CHANGING FOOD AND AGRICULTURAL SECTORS: FRAMING THE ISSUES AgEcon
Abdalla, Charles W.; Shaffer, James D..
Industrialization of the food and agricultural sectors changes the pattern of external effects. Participants helped or harmed in the process attempt to influence outcomes through markets and politics. Decisions about property rights and boundaries determine benefits and burdens and the relative cost of animal agriculture in different jurisdictions. Prescriptions to redefine property rights are influenced by selective perception of rights to share in the benefits and be protected from costs. Political choices about the appropriate jurisdiction (state versus local) for addressing environmental and nuisance effects of animal agriculture affect whose preferences count and will influence the development of these sectors.

THE AMENITY AND DISAMENITY IMPACTS OF AGRICULTURE: ESTIMATES FROM A HEDONIC PRICING MODEL IN SOUTHEASTERN PENNSYLVANIA AgEcon
Ready, Richard C.; Abdalla, Charles W..
A hedonic pricing analysis in Berks County, Pennsylvania showed that houses located near open space had higher prices, but that the type of open space matters. At the same time, proximity to potential disamenities, including landfills, large animal production facilities, mushroom production operations, and the county's airport, was found to depress house prices.
